Benedikt and Christian were engineers who ran into a wall everyone in the industry knew but nobody had solved. A device breaks, the manual is nowhere, support is unreachable. What started as a frustration with office equipment quickly revealed something much bigger: the exact same problem existed in medtech, where the stakes were infinitely higher.
No venture capital, no fancy office. Just two founders in Munich building alongside the hospitals and device manufacturers who trusted them early.
The pattern was everywhere. In every industry the same invisible failure: the device moves through the world but its entire history stays behind. sqanit became the answer to that, giving every device a permanent digital twin accessible with a single QR scan.
Built in Munich, proven in the field. Today sqanit is trusted by Stryker, Henry Schein and Ambu across 57 countries and since 2025 the platform has been scaling faster than ever. We still have the same mission we started with. We just have 1.2 million devices to prove it was right.
And because QR codes are at the core of everything we do, the next step was a natural one. We launched dpp.cloud to help manufacturers meet the EU Digital Product Passport regulation, turning compliance into something every device already speaks: a scan.
2017 - The idea
A broken printer. No manual. No support. Christian and Benedikt decide there has to be a better way. sqanit is born.
2020 - First enterprise pilots
The 1,000th QR code is scanned. A major manufacturer pilots sqanit across 40,000+ devices worldwide.
2022 - Scaling across borders
Department isolation and customer logins are introduced for globally distributed teams. By 2023, the 100,000th QR code is scanned
2026 - Global scale
1.2M+ active device QR codes. Deployed across 6 continents. Customers include Stryker, Henry Schein, Ambu, and Asclepion.
2019 - First version live
sqanit v1.0 ships. The first QR-linked device service workflow goes live.
2021 - Enterprise customers
Fortune 500 companies start deploying sqanit. Multi-language support added for international markets.
2024 - AI integration
AI assistant launched: users get instant answers from uploaded device documentation. 500,000th QR code scanned.
